12. Returns, Cooling-Off Rights and Statutory Consumer Rights
Nothing in these Terms affects your statutory rights.
If you are a UK Consumer buying online, you may have the right to cancel your order for a Device within 14 days after delivery, subject to legal exceptions and any deduction permitted by law for handling beyond what is necessary to inspect the goods.
If you are a UK Consumer buying a service or Subscription online, you may have a 14-day cancellation right from the date the service contract is formed. If you ask us to start providing the Service during that cancellation period, you may be required to pay for Services provided up to the point of cancellation, where permitted by law.
Faulty goods, digital content and services are dealt with under applicable consumer law. For Consumers, Devices must be as described, of satisfactory quality and fit for purpose where applicable; digital content and services must meet the standards required by law.
Our separate Returns and Refund Policy may provide additional details, but it cannot reduce your statutory rights.
13. Coverage and Connectivity
The Services rely on third-party telecommunications networks, cellular and IoT connectivity, GPS and other satellite systems, cloud infrastructure, mapping services, app stores, notification systems, payment providers and other suppliers.
Coverage may be described as global, worldwide or international, but this does not mean that coverage is available in every location or at all times.
- Service availability and performance may be affected by:
- local telecommunications coverage;
- network outages or congestion;
- roaming or carrier restrictions;
- local laws, licensing rules, sanctions or technical restrictions;
- satellite visibility;
- terrain, mountains, valleys, cliffs or remote areas;
- buildings, vehicles, tunnels, bridges, underground areas or dense woodland;
- weather, atmospheric conditions, interference or environmental conditions;
- Device placement, orientation, battery level or condition;
- App permissions, mobile handset settings or operating system restrictions;
- maintenance, updates, cyber incidents or supplier failures.
We do not own or control all networks, satellites, base stations, app stores, mapping providers, telecommunications providers or other third-party systems used to deliver the Services. We are not responsible for failures, delays, inaccuracies, interruptions or reduced functionality caused by third-party systems or conditions outside our reasonable control.
14. Location Accuracy and Data Limitations
Location data, timestamps, routes, geofences, notifications and status information are estimates and may be inaccurate, incomplete, delayed, duplicated, unavailable or interrupted.
GPS and network-based location systems are inherently subject to technical and environmental limitations.

15. SOS Alerts and Emergency Use
Some Devices or plans may include SOS, alert, assistance request or emergency-style notification features.
Meili GPS is not an emergency service, emergency monitoring centre, dispatch service, search and rescue provider, safeguarding provider, medical service, security service or lone-worker alarm receiving centre.
SOS alerts and other alerts may be sent to authorised contacts, account users, group leaders or other recipients depending on your settings and plan. Unless we expressly state otherwise in writing, Meili GPS does not directly call emergency services or guarantee that emergency services, rescue services, group leaders, schools, parents, guardians or authorised contacts will receive, read, act on or respond to an alert.
SOS alerts may fail, be delayed, contain inaccurate location data, or be unavailable due to coverage, battery, Device condition, network availability, App settings, notification settings, third-party systems or other factors.
You must not rely on Meili GPS as your only means of communication or emergency support. Users should carry suitable safety equipment and independent communications appropriate to the activity, location and risk.
If you intentionally misuse SOS or alert features, knowingly trigger false alerts, or allow others under your Account to do so, you may be responsible for reasonable third-party charges, fines, penalties, losses or costs arising from that misuse, including search and rescue, emergency response or call-out charges, where permitted by law.
